The Kwara State Police Command has confirmed the tragic killing of two mobile policemen attached to 45 PMF, Abuja, ASP Haruna Watsai and Inspector Tukur Ogah, by suspected kidnappers.
The deadly attack and abduction incident occurred on Wednesday, June 4, at a mining site located in Oreke Community in the state at about 6:30p.m.
In addition to the killings, the gunmen abducted a Chinese national, Mr. Sam Xie Wie; and Mr. David Adenaiye, a Kogi State indigene who was working at the mining site at the time of the incident.
The attackers also carted away the rifles of the deceased officers who were said to be on official protective assignment at the location.
In a statement by the Command’s spokeswoman, SP Adetoun Ejire-Adeyemi, on Thursday, June 5, Thenewsbearer learnt that the Divisional Police Officer (DPO) in Oreke was the one who got the information that a group of unidentified armed assailants invaded the said mining facility where they carried out the criminal acts.
